Evening snapshots capture street debris, wall art across ParisParis, France

The image displays a nighttime street scene in Paris, France. A continuous line of approximately 25 to 30 heavily filled white bags, likely containing debris, is arranged along the curb of an asphalt roadway. These bags are positioned directly in front of a building's ground-floor commercial storefront, which features large glass display windows and a central double door secured by a patterned metal grid. The storefront's interior is dimly lit, revealing various display objects. Above the storefront, the building exhibits a level with multiple closed, louvered shutters. To the left of the storefront, an older stone facade includes a window with horizontal and vertical security bars, and an upper window with a small wrought-iron balcony. A white vertical pipe runs down the building's facade. The asphalt in the foreground shows yellow painted road markings, including a partially visible, inverted word "NOSI". No individuals are present in the scene.

A light-colored, likely painted wall surface is extensively covered with various handwritten markings and drawings. Dominating the center is black marker text stating, "TRUMP SHOULD'VE BEEN A DRAG QUEEN INSTEAD," with two small diamond symbols flanking the word "QUEEN." Above this, faint grey or pencil markings spell "SOUTH X BAYERIC" in a curved line, alongside a simple, cartoonish drawing of a face with a crown. Prominent red marker strokes include a thick, curved line originating from the upper left, extending downward, and a smaller red scribble beneath the main text. The lower right section features broad, abstract scribbles in dark grey or black, resembling an 'X' or crosshatch pattern. Additional faint pencil or grey marker lines are visible across the wall, indicating previous or underlying markings. The scene depicts static graffiti in an unspecified interior public space, located in the city of Paris, France.
